Mac :: Shell :: Posix

Apple se targue avec Mac OS X Leopard d’être compatible avec les spécifications de la norme POSIX 1003.1.

Cela concerne essentiellement l’implémentation du Shell et des commandes Unix.

Toutefois pour utiliser cette norme POSIX 1003.1 vous devez ajouter les options suivantes à la ligne de commande d’exécution du Shell.

Par exemple avec Bash ;

$ bash --posix

L’implémentation actuelle est la version 3.2.

Notez que certaines commandes dans les Man Pages font référence a la norme 1003.2, qui comme on peut l’imaginer fait référence a une conventio plus récente :

c’est le cas par exemple pour la commande :

$ re_format

ou

$ man re_format

Qui est liée aux expressions régulières.

Henri Dominique Rapin


En savoir plus sur Les miscellanées Numériques

Abonnez-vous pour recevoir les derniers articles par e-mail.

Laisser un commentaire

Ce site utilise Akismet pour réduire les indésirables. En savoir plus sur la façon dont les données de vos commentaires sont traitées.